How much do remote business systems anal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ote business systems analyst in Appleton, WI is $48.30,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37.74 and $57.21 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Does a Remote Business Systems Analyst Do?

The job duties of a remote business systems analyst include performing analysis of the computer and technology systems of a business. In this career, you work from home to assess a company’s technology needs, operations, and practices. Your responsibilities include analyzing needs and offering solutions that improve business efficiency and performance. You report your findings and advise company management. You also support the efforts of a company to align their tech and computer program usage with their strategies and goals.

How does a Remote Business Systems Analyst typically collaborate with cross-functional teams despite working offsite?

As a Remote Business Systems Analyst, effective collaboration is achieved through regular virtual meetings, shared project management tools, and clear documentation. You’ll frequently work with stakeholders from IT, operations, and business units using platforms like Zoom, Slack, and Jira to gather requirements, discuss solutions, and refine processes. Building strong communication skills and proactively reaching out to team members are key to ensuring project alignment and overcoming the challenges of remote work. Often, successful analysts schedule recurring check-ins and maintain detailed records to keep everyone informed and engaged.

What is the difference between Remote Business Systems Analyst vs Remote Data Analyst?

AspectRemote Business Systems AnalystRemote Data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Business, IT, or related; certifications like CBAP or CCBABachelor's in Statistics, Mathematics, or related; certifications like CAP or Microsoft Data certifications
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with IT and business teams to improve systemsAnalyzes data sets to identify trends and insights
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in IT, finance, healthcare, and consulting firmsCommon in finance, marketing, healthcare, and tech companies

The Remote Business Systems Analyst focuses on analyzing and improving business systems and processes, working closely with IT teams. In contrast, the Remote Data Analyst primarily interprets data to support decision-making. While both roles require analytical skills and relevant certifications, their core responsibilities and industry applications differ.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Business Systems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Business Systems Analyst, you need strong analytical abilities, experience in requirements gathering, and a relevant degree in business, information systems, or a similar field. Familiarity with tools like SQL, Microsoft Visio, project management software, and certifications such as CBAP or PMI-PBA are commonly required. Exceptional communication, problem-solving, and self-management skills help you collaborate effectively with diverse, distributed teams. These skills ensure accurate translation of business needs into technical solutions and smooth project delivery in a remote environment.

What is a Remote Business Systems Analyst?

A Remote Business Systems Analyst is a professional who evaluates, analyzes, and improves business processes and systems for organizations while working remotely. They serve as a bridge between business stakeholders and IT teams, gathering requirements, designing solutions, and ensuring that technology aligns with business goals. Their responsibilities often include conducting meetings virtually, documenting business needs, and creating workflow diagrams or specifications for system enhancements. By working remotely, they utilize digital collaboration tools to communicate and manage projects effectively. This role is essential in optimizing business operations and supporting digital transformation initiatives.

Job description

The Technical Systems Analyst collaborates with business users to recommend and develop automation solutions. This role will be expected to be a subject matter expert in robotic process automation, and the use of generative artificial intelligence (AI).

Location: Candidates must reside in the state of Wisconsin for consideration. This position is eligible to work at your home office (reliable internet is required), at our office in Brookfield or Menasha, or a combination of both in our hybrid workplace model.

Hours: 1.0 FTE, 40 hours per week, 8am-5pm Monday through Friday

Job Responsibilities:

  • Design solutions that meet the requirements of business requests while upholding the standards and practices set forth within Network Health’s Information Systems department
  • Prepare and update business specifications, process flow diagrams ,and technical documentation
  • Accurately translate between highly technical specifications and non-technical requirements
  • Define and coordinate the execution of testing procedures and develops test cases to serve the overall quality assurance process
  • Provide end user support and training of robotic process automation
  • Keep current with technological advancements in robotic process automation and generative AI and advises on new technologies
  • Other duties or responsibilities as assigned

Job Requirements:

  • Requires BS in Computer Science, Business, or related technical field. Relevant experience may be substituted for formal degree work at a rate of 2 years’ experience for each year of formal degree work.
  • Minimum of 3 years’ experience in development, systems design, technical analyst, or similar discipline required, preferably in a healthcare or health insurance environment
  • Proficiency using UI Path and/or working in data warehousing practices, systems and technologies
  • Experience working on and leading teams leveraging lean, scrum, or object-oriented methodologies with version control, change management, and continuous improvement protocols
  • General understanding of Continuous Development and Continuous Integration (CI/CD) techniques with the ability to support and implement new CI/CD pipelines using Microsoft DevOps
  • Familiarity with automated testing
  • Knowledge healthcare data structures such as HL7 FHIR (STU3, R4), CCD, HIPAA X12 (834, 835, 837)
